WhispersOfWickedness · 20/09/2015 22:14

We have had a few different ones over the past few years Smile
I tend to get them in the sale, so £10 or under, and I do think they are worth the sale price, we've had some really nice unusual things that I've not seen in the main sets Smile
There's quite a lot of choice as well, so quite Christmassy themed ones as well as others such as pirate or princess ones.

Oldraver · 21/09/2015 11:10

You have to keep looking on Amazon...The Dragons one I got for £10 is now dearer. Ebay sometims have bargains as well

One thing about Playmobil is you can order spare parts on their website, you take the serial number of the part which is on the instructions and use that. When I can get to it I'm going to see if I can get a new Forest scene
